Popular Tree Trimming Techniques That You Ought to UnderstandTree trimming employs various methods designed to encourage healthy growth and aesthetic appeal. One popular technique is crown thinning, which involves selectively removing branches to improve light penetration and air circulation within the tree. This technique enhances overall health while maintaining the tree's natural shape. Another common method is crown reduction, used to lower the height of a tree while preserving its structure. This is particularly beneficial for trees that pose a risk nearby structures. Additionally, the technique of deadwooding focuses on cutting dead or diseased branches, preventing the spread of pests and diseases. Finally, directional pruning encourages growth in specific directions, allowing for better landscape design and preventing obstructions. Properly defining these areas reduces the risk of accidents and helps maintain the overall health of the landscape, making the tree trimming process more seamless and more organized.Often Posed QuestionsHow much frequency Should I Use for Tree Trimming Services arrangement?Trimming services for trees should generally be scheduled every 1 to 3 years, depending on the tree type, growth speed, and local climate conditions. Periodic evaluations can help preserving tree vitality and prevent potential dangers.What Time of Year Functions Most Effectively for Tree Cutting?The finest time for tree trimming is early spring to late winter, prior to new foliage begins. This schedule reduces strain on the plants and allows for improved healing, encouraging healthier and more vigorous growth subsequent to.Will Tree Trimming Negatively affect My Trees?Tree pruning can harm trees if done improperly or too frequently, causing stress, disease, or structural complications. However, when executed well and at right times, it enhances health and longevity in trees. Proper techniques are fundamental.Do I Need to Be Home During the Cutting?Homeowner presence during tree trimming is generally not required. Professionals can competently complete the job on their own, guaranteeing safety and quality. However, some may prefer to be home for communication and to address concerns directly.How Much Should You Budget to Pay for Professional Tree Trimming?Professional tree cutting services typically fall between $200 and $1,500, based on factors like tree size, location, and job complexity. Additional fees may be incurred for specialized services or urgent requests.
